Frederick Marx is a human[1]. He was born on +1955-10-31T00:00:00Z[2]. He worked as a film director[3], film producer[4], film editor[5], and screenwriter[6]. He ranks in the top 0.73% of human entities by monthly Wikipedia readership (39 views/month, #7,268 of 1,000,298).[7]
